Corrugated roof repair services focus on addressing issues related to corrugated roofing materials, which are commonly used for both residential and commercial properties. These services typically involve inspecting the roof for damage, such as rust, corrosion, cracks, or punctures, and then performing necessary repairs to restore its integrity. Repair work may include patching holes, replacing damaged panels, sealing leaks, and applying protective coatings to extend the lifespan of the roof. The goal is to ensure the roof remains weather-resistant and structurally sound, preventing further deterioration and costly repairs down the line.

Corrugated roof problems often stem from exposure to harsh weather conditions, including heavy rain, snow, hail, and strong winds. Over time, these elements can cause panels to weaken, develop leaks, or become corroded, leading to water infiltration and potential damage to the underlying structure. Repair services help mitigate these issues by fixing leaks, reinforcing weakened areas, and replacing damaged sections. Addressing these problems promptly can prevent more extensive damage, such as mold growth, wood rot, or compromised insulation, which can be costly to repair and may impact the property's safety and usability.

Properties that commonly utilize corrugated roofing include industrial warehouses, agricultural buildings, sheds, carports, and some residential structures. These roofs are favored for their durability, affordability, and ease of installation, particularly in large or utilitarian buildings. Corrugated roofing can be made from various materials, such as metal, fiberglass, or plastic, each requiring specific repair techniques. Repair services are often tailored to the material type and the specific needs of the property, ensuring that the roof remains functional and secure against environmental elements.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for corrugated roof repairs 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of damage. Minor repairs, such as patching small leaks, might be closer to $300, while extensive repairs can approach $1,200 or more.

Material Expenses - Replacing damaged corrugated roofing panels generally costs between $2 and $6 per square foot, with total expenses varying based on roof size. For example, a 200-square-foot section might cost around $400 to $1,200 for materials alone.

Labor Charges - Labor costs for corrugated roof repair typically range from $50 to $100 per hour. The total labor fee depends on the project size, with larger repairs taking several hours and increasing overall costs.

Additional Factors - Costs can vary based on roof accessibility, the need for additional materials, and local labor rates. Contact local pros for precise estimates tailored to specific repair needs and locations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of corrugated roof damage? Visible rust, holes, leaks, or missing panels can indicate damage that may require repair services.

How long does corrugated roof repair typically take? The duration depends on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a day or two by local contractors.

Are repairs to corrugated roofs permanent? Repaired areas can last for years if properly maintained, though ongoing inspections are recommended to ensure longevity.

What types of issues can local pros fix on corrugated roofs? They can address leaks, rust, panel replacement, and reinforcement of damaged sections to restore roof integrity.
